1 <br />277 <br />COUNCIL MEETING <br />February 10, 1986 <br />Page Eight <br />CONSIDERATION OF PLANNING AND ZONING APPOINTMENTS <br />Some of the Councilmembers had had an opportunity to phone or <br />personally speak with Certain candidates for the two Planning <br />and Zoning Board vacancies. Those candidates are: 1) Cheryl <br />Nelson, 2) Patricia Diane Sorenson, 3) Arlene Averbeck, 4) Julie <br />LeBlond and 5) Harvey Karth. <br />MOTION: Mr. Bohjanen moved to appoint Mr. Karth to the Planning <br />and Zoning Board. Mr. Bisel seconded the motion. <br />Mr. Bisel felt that since not all of the candidates are familiar <br />to the Council, that it would be fair to ask each candidate to <br />answer the following questions: 1) What contribution do you feel <br />you can make to the Board? 2) Will you be available not only for <br />regular monthly meetings, but also the comprehensive plan review <br />and other necessary meetings? 3) What do you feel is your respon- <br />sibility within this Board? 4) If a conflict of interest would <br />arise, what action would you take? 5) What do you see as the <br />major planning issues facing the City? <br />Mayor Benson reported that he had by phone interviewed the candidates <br />with similar questions and he stated his opinion of the candidates' <br />qualifications. <br />Mr. Reinert added that another question which would be important <br />to answer would be - Do you feel you can work together with the <br />existing Boardmembers and not create an obstruction? He also <br />felt that it would be helpful to personally meet each applicant. <br />Mr. Benson stated that the candidates are all fairly familiar <br />to the Council (other than to Mr. Bisel), with the exception of <br />Cheryl Nelson. However Cheryl Nelson submitted a resume of her <br />previous planning experience, therefore her background information <br />is also available. <br />Mr. Marier stated that he also did some research on his own, but <br />suggested that the Council invite the candidates to represent <br />themselves at the next Council meeting in order to dispel any <br />concerns of the other Councilmembers. <br />Mr. Bohjanen withdrew his motion. Mr. Bisel withdrew the second. <br />MOTION: Mr. Marier moved to send out a letter inviting each <br />candidate to the next Council meeting at which time appointments <br />will be made. Each candidate should be prepared to answer the <br />six questions raised during this evening's discussion. Mr. Bisel <br />seconded the motion.
